Braces is a powerful and efficient JavaScript library for expanding brace expressions, similar to Bash brace expansion. It allows you to generate a complete set of strings by expanding patterns containing characters like curly braces, commas, and ranges. Useful for tasks like generating file lists, URL permutations, or configuration settings. Braces offers customizable options for escaping, nesting, and handling different brace styles, making it a versatile tool. It’s known for its speed and extensive test coverage, ensuring reliability in various scenarios.
The npm package "braces" saw its most active release period in 2014-2017, with a high of 8 versions in January 2015. Releases became infrequent after 2017, with only single versions appearing sporadically, the last one in May 2024. There have been no releases in the first eight months of 2025.
Braces npm package downloads show a generally increasing trend from March 2024 to August 2025. There was a peak in June and July 2025. September 2025 data is incomplete, but indicates possible significat drop compared with summer.